I have been trying to find a plugin or something similar that will do most if not all of the tasks I am trying to do. What I am trying to do is add a plugin or something to an employee portal we we building on wordpress. I am trying to give my managers (at different sites throughout the state) the ability to login to this employee portal and submit their ‘orders’ and also report todays ‘left overs’ for their particular account. Ideally I would like this info to be emailed and also added to a database that can be viewed by anyone I allow. Currently we use a spreadsheet or its done by hand with pen and paper and emailed/texted. I have tried to do it on a contact form but I am having problems with the calculations aspect as the form and on top of that making sure its saved to a database that is easily accessible. Is this possible or do any plugins that you guys know of do all this? I realize it could take a couple difference plugins to accomplish this.
Ideally it would be laid out similar to a spreadsheet with the item on a row and the columns being yesterdays order, todays order and the difference of those 2 numbers plus maybe a total of all items at the bottom. Hopefully this makes sense.

No. Blogger installed plugin capability does not exist on WordPress.COM blogs and there is no upgrade you can purchase here that changes that reality.
For that type of functionality, you’d need a self-hosted WordPress.ORG software install running on a paid web hosting service.
